Subtraction Equations Yesterday we talked about inverse operations. We used inverse operations to find the solution to addition equations. If we used subtraction to solve addition equations, what do you think we would do to solve an equation with subtraction? Ex: x – 9 = 12 To solve subtraction problems, we will use the inverse operation–addition.
